Tutor seed

First learner path: write and check a VSL system.

The initial content is intentionally small: one concrete tutorial, a frozen eval set, a visible citation-check surface that requires citations or refusal, a runtime contract surface generated to the KG-2 limit, and a Rust adapter spike that validates the typed answer report. Cycle 22 adds a live-runtime gate: candidate generated-answer citations are checked, but live model execution is refused until backend, secret, and learner-submission boundaries are reviewed.

  • Varro is a governed query and control surface, not the owner of truth.
  • The command grammar is `ask`, `show`, `check`, `run`, and `create`.
  • Preview is the default posture; execution requires explicit authority.
  • Out-of-scope or source-missing questions must be refused without fabrication.
